15. Determine the x- and y-intercepts of the graph of this equation: 5x +8y + 40 = 0
x-intercept y = 0
5x + 8(0) + 40 = 05x + 40 = 0
-40 -405x = -405 5
x = -8
y-intercept x = 0
5(0) + 8y + 40 = 08y + 40 = 0
-40 -408y = -408 8
y = -5
